Tips for a Better Shooting Experience with the Latest Gear

Diverse group of archers with futuristic bows and AR glasses at an archery range in 2025.

Getting Started with Tech-Savvy Gear

If you’re new to archery, all the extra tech can feel a bit much at first. Start with the basics. Pick a bow that fits you well and work on a steady form before diving into more advanced gadgets. Regular practice is key because no gadget can replace the benefits of good technique.

Once you're comfortable with the basics, consider experimenting with stabilization. Try a simple front rod setup and slowly add side rods or counterbalances as you get more confident. Our OneX Archery stabilizer weights feature a stackable design so you can add just a little at a time to see what feels right. This step-by-step approach helps you learn how each piece affects your shot.

Tech tools can also fast-track improvement if you use them wisely. Some apps let you see details in your shot grouping that you might miss on your own. Digital bow scales help ensure your draw weight stays consistent, and even recording your shots in slow-motion on your phone can reveal tips on refining your release.

Advanced Tips for Seasoned Archers

If you’re already an experienced archer, you can use new tools to fine-tune your equipment. With exciting bow models hitting the scene in 2025, try different stabilizer setups by tweaking weights, positions, and angles until you find your perfect match. Test your setup under different wind conditions and keep notes so you can see what works best. Fine-tuning your equipment can lead to a steadier and more adaptable shooting style.

At advanced levels, it pays to keep track of every detail. Note your scores, the weather, your equipment settings, and even how tired you feel. Many serious archers keep a detailed log throughout the season, allowing them to adjust their gear when conditions change. Keeping a detailed log helps uncover the small tweaks that can really boost your performance.

When using OneX Archery stabilizer weights, don’t just focus on adding more weight. Experiment with where you place that weight on your bow. Shifting the mass around, whether it’s closer to the riser or further out on the rod, can change how your bow behaves. Finding that perfect balance could be the secret to a steadier shot.

Figuring Out What You Really Need

The archery market can feel like a maze of options. To narrow it down, start by figuring out what matters most to you. Are you into target shooting or do you head out for hunts? Do you need gear that is lightweight and portable or do you value rock-solid stability? Let your own needs guide you instead of flashy marketing.

Also, think about your build and style. Your gear should work with your natural strengths and help cover any weak spots. If you have a very steady hand, you might not need as much stabilization; but if you feel a little shaky, extra support can make a big difference. Your draw length, strength, and even which eye you favor all play a role in finding the right fit.
